CAMDEX, can it be more efficient? Observational study on the contribution of four screening measures to the diagnosis of dementia by a memory clinic team

Among four screening measures, after control, the CAMCOG was the only significant predictor for the clinical diagnosis of dementia. To gain efficiency, the screening measures of the CAMDEX protocol may be restricted to the CAMCOG. The interpretation of CAMCOG-scores around the cut-off is problematic. This indicates the need for reference values.
